A week ago (before “the tourist season” begins) we drove up the west coast of the great Lake Michigan to Door County. Historically (and here) the area has been inhabited for 11,000 years. Pioneers, mariners, fishermen and farmers began arriving in the 1700s; and the Native American population was removed, under federal law, in 1830. One rarely sees people of color in this now relatively upscale tourist area serving many Chicago vacationers.
